Gaza’s health ministry says the Israeli army is using the new mechanism for distributing aid for mass killings and as a tool for the forced displacement of the enclave’s residents, Al Jazeera reports.

Its statement on Telegram quoted Dr Munir Al-Barsh, the director general of the ministry, as condemning “the international silence regarding the massacres being committed against the starving residents of the Gaza Strip”.

He also indicated that hospitals in Gaza are facing dire conditions due to a severe shortage of medicines and other supplies, adding that Israel is still preventing about 3,000 trucks with medical supplies in the Egyptian city of Al-Arish from crossing into the enclave.

Al-Barsh also accused Israel of “deliberately spreading infectious diseases and epidemics” through the blockade.
